Introduction

Abstract

As devices and services continue to play more and more significant roles in market demand, the U.S. wireless carriers, device manufacturers, and equipment vendors have all done a good job of acknowledging this trend and creating an ecosystem of products, services, and networks to bring it all together for the customers. Frost & Sullivan' s Competitive Analysis of Tier 1 U.S. Wireless Carriers provides a concise yet comprehensive look at the four major U.S. carriers in terms of their competitive position, both now and over the next three years.
